This nice cafe offers Norwegian pastry, cozy atmosphere , local things for sale and a fantastic view to the majestetic mountain-chain that is opposite Ersfjorden Can reccommend a stroll along the beach in summer or winter or to enjoy the scenery from the terrace. About 20 min by car from Tromsø. You can also take route 42 from town or «Bjørnstrand» to «Eidkjosen» and then 425 to «Ersfjordbotn». In summer: if you want to walk to the top of «Nattmålstind» you need to stop just 1-2 km before Ersfjordbotn. When you see the football court and parking place, you can park there. Then walk on the path beside the court (the side closest to the ocean/Towards Ersfjordbotn) Then follow the path and the red marks on the stones, and «varder» up hill, to the top. Enjoy the view if the weather allows it. About 1-2 h walk to the top.

Its only 10 min drive or 20 min by bus ( route 33 from town or «Bjørnstrand»).There is a path from the beach along the shore. You can bring some wood and make a fire here at several places. Close toTromsø museum. It’s also a good place to spot the northern lights when its dark.

They have a nice exhibition on the traditional life of the Saamis, traditional life in northern Norway, animals in the arctic and often also fun and interesting activities. Check out their website to see if anything special is going on at different hours. https://en.uit.no/tmu Close to Telegrafbukta. Busroute 33 from «Bjørnstrand»

Reccomended, as its a fantastic view at the top. You can also walk to the top and/or down again. In winter use spikes on your shoes, you can buy them in any shoeshop:) There are sherpabuilt stairs most of the way. Take bus 20 or 24 from «Grøholtvegen» (At Dramsvegen) to «Kongsbakken» and then route 28 to «Hjorten» ( at the map) walk 11 min to the sherpa stairs.

1 h by car, and 1 h 50 m from town with a bus (route 420 from Torgsenteret 2) A really special place, because of the many white beaches, small islands and chrystal clear water. there is also a hotel here, where you can eat lunch. On your way here, you may see reindeer walking by the road or in nature. 10 min drive from the hotel you can also take the ferry to Senja, (also a beautiful and special place to visit.)

The Lyngen Alps is well known. Just watching these mountains will make a great impact on most, and its many popular routes for tracking or skiing. Its worth the trip on about two hours by car, including a ferry. Blåisvatnet is a popular route in summer, its about one-two hours walk from the carpark at the foot of the mountain and the route is very well marked. When you come to the water you will also see the glacier that gives the water the clear blue color. Its possible to walk on the glacier ( guided tour, you need to order in advance) In winter there are also several possible guided activities here, like skiing, dogsledding or snowmobile.

15 min (1.2 km) walk from the appartment. Its a 50 m. swimmingpool + sauna and other relaxing activities. One area of the pool is outside, so you can enjoy the warm water in the cold. Indoor climbing in the same building. You can rent equipment and the teachers are great. You can order for only one hour or more. All levels: also for beginners/first timers and kids.
